In Bautzen, Germany, September ushers in a transition of weather, presenting a mix of warm and cool days. Temperature fluctuations can range from a pleasant maximum of 30°C (87°F) to cooler nights dropping to a minimum of 2°C (36°F), with an average of 15°C (60°F). While the month enjoys relatively mild conditions, it also experiences 68 mm (2.7 in) of precipitation over 10 days, contributing to a humidity level of 81%. In September, Bautzen experiences a transition toward the wetter months, with precipitation totaling 68 mm (2.7 in) spread across 10 days. This marks a slight decrease from the previous month, August, which recorded the highest rainfall of the year at 83 mm. September's precipitation is consistent with the patterns observed earlier in the year, where rainfall typically ranges from 58 mm to 73 mm from March through August. Interestingly, the number of rainy days this month ties with several others throughout the year, suggesting a relatively steady and moderate distribution of rainfall. In September, Bautzen, Germany, experiences a humidity level of 81%, reflecting a moderate increase from the summer months. As the year progresses, there is a notable trend of descending humidity from the peak 90% in January to the lowest point of 71% in May. However, as autumn approaches, humidity begins to rise again, reaching a significant 85% in October.
